This issue duplicates another issue.
  1. #1
    Sencha User
    Join Date
    May 2013
    Location
    Saint-Petersburg, Russia
    Posts
    32
    Vote Rating
    0
    jumpow is on a distinguished road

      0  

    Default Calendar does not work in initially collapsed FieldSet

    Calendar does not work in initially collapsed FieldSet


    If fildset, containing Calendar, is initially collapsed, calendar does not work!
    !DOCTYPE HTML>
    <html>
    <head>
    <meta http-equiv='Content-Type' content='text/html; charset=utf-8' />
    <link rel='stylesheet' type='text/css' href='extjs/resources/css/ext-all.css'>
    <script type='text/javascript' src='extjs/ext-all-debug.js'></script>

    <script type="text/javascript">
    Ext.application(
    {
    name: 'Test7',
    launch: function()
    {
    Ext.BLANK_IMAGE_URL='extjs/resources/s.gif';
    var bADate= new Ext.form.DateField(
    {
    id: 'bADate',
    fieldLabel: 'from ',
    labelAlign: 'right',
    format: 'd.m.Y',
    name: 'bADate',
    width:210,
    endDateField: 'eADate', // id of the end date field
    allowBlank:false,
    listeners :
    {
    render : function(datefield)
    {
    datefield.setValue(new Date());
    }
    }
    });
    var eADate= new Ext.form.DateField(
    {
    id: 'eADate',
    fieldLabel: 'to ',
    labelAlign: 'right',
    format: 'd.m.Y',
    name: 'eADate',
    width:210,
    startDateField: 'bADate', // id of the start date field
    allowBlank:false,
    listeners :
    {
    render : function(datefield)
    {
    datefield.setValue(new Date());
    }
    }
    });
    var setA = Ext.create('Ext.form.FieldSet',
    {
    title: 'Set A',
    collapsible: true,
    collapsed: true, // Remove this line and calendar works!
    width: 267,
    margins: '4 4 4 4',
    defaults:
    {
    labelWidth: 89,
    layout:
    {
    type: 'hbox',
    defaultMargins: {top: 3, right: 3, bottom: 3, left: 3}
    }
    },
    items:
    [
    bADate,
    eADate
    ]
    });
    var portal = new Ext.Viewport(
    {
    layout: 'border',
    autoScroll:true,
    items:
    [
    {
    id: 'JSCenter',
    region: 'center',
    layout: 'vbox',
    margins: '2 2 0 0',
    width: '100%', height: '100%',
    items:
    [
    setA
    ]
    }
    ]
    });
    }
    });
    </script>
    </head>
    <body>
    <div id="SJPageMenu" width='400', height='400'></div>
    </body>
    </html>

  2. #2
    Sencha - Support Team slemmon's Avatar
    Join Date
    Mar 2009
    Location
    Boise, ID
    Posts
    5,468
    Vote Rating
    202
    slemmon has much to be proud of slemmon has much to be proud of slemmon has much to be proud of slemmon has much to be proud of slemmon has much to be proud of slemmon has much to be proud of slemmon has much to be proud of slemmon has much to be proud of

      0  

    Default


    Thanks for the report!
    Looks like this is a bug fix in progress:
    http://www.sencha.com/forum/showthread.php?266167
    Are you a Sencha products veteran who has wondered what it might be like to work at Sencha? If so, please reach out to our recruiting manager: sheryl@sencha.com

Thread Participants: 1